Household of Edo Bos

(1) He is married to Klaassien Vos.

They got married on May 4, 1895 at Veendam, Groningen, Nederland, he was 21 years old.

Bruidegom: Edo Bos (olieslagersknecht)
Bruid: Klaassien Vos
Vader van de bruidegom: Harm Bos
Moeder van de bruidegom: Martje Dodde (werkvrouw)
Vader van de bruid: Klaas Vos (fabrieksarbeider)
Moeder van de bruid: Assien Wildeboer

Child(ren):

  1. Harm Bos  1895-????
  2. Klaas Bos  1896-????
  3. Jan Bos  1899-????
  4. Pieter Bos  1902-1902


(2) He is married to Jantje Kosmeier.

They got married on March 7, 1903 at Veendam, Groningen, Nederland, he was 29 years old.

Vader van de bruidegom: Harm Bos
Moeder van de bruidegom: Martje Dodde
Bruidegom: Edo Bos (werkman)
Diversen: weduwnaar van Klaassien Vos
Bruid: Jantje Kosmeier
Vader van de bruid: Derk Kosmeier
Moeder van de bruid: Johanna Catharina Dekker (binnenschippersche)

Child(ren):

  1. Derk Bos  1905-1977
  2. Johanna Bos  1907-
  3. Edo Bos  1910-
  4. Jantje Bos  1912-1979
